Taxonomic Classification

Rank brown-throated conure Rüppell's Griffon
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class same Aves (Birds) Aves (Birds)
Order Psittaciformes (Parrots) Accipitriformes (Hawks & Eagles)
Family Psittacidae (True Parrots) Accipitridae (Hawks & Eagles)
Genus Aratinga Gyps
Species Aratinga pertinax Gyps rueppellii

Evolutionary Relationship

brown-throated conure and Rüppell's Griffon share a common ancestor at the Class level: Aves. (Birds)
